Transaction dbc3db96d1ea4cd644ddc0eaf3c0132d538a7ed8741a4c3f03350b8c2fefdcae
1 Input
1 Output
-
dbc3db96d1ea4cd644ddc0eaf3c0132d538a7ed8741a4c3f03350b8c2fefdcae:0
- value
- 17478592
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ffdeb4ba44c5d27ed3591e8f27956a6e478d2261 OP_EQUAL
- address
- 3R1w2Lp3yfNzTQ4XgtRNMyKjegyiZ6dNDQ